Standard Negation

In order to say that one did not do something, the ne ... pas construction must be used. The ne is placed before the verb, while the pas is placed after.

Examples

Grammar
Negation Formation Examples · Exemples de formation de négation
Il est kiné.
Il n'est pas kiné.
He is [a] physio.
He is not [a] physio.
Nous faisons notre possible.
Nous ne faisons pas notre possible.
We are doing our best.
We are not doing our best.
Je joue au foot.
Je ne joue pas au foot.
I play football.
I do not play football.
Vous concrétisez vos occasions.
Vous ne concrétisez pas vos occasions.
You are converting your chances.
You are not converting your chances.

Negation of Indefinite Articles

The indefinite articles un, une, and des change to de (or d’) when negating a sentence.

Other negative expressions

ne...aucun(e)not any, none, no
ne...jamaisnever
ne...ni...nineither...nor
ne...pas du toutnot at all
ne...pas encorenot yet
ne...personnenobody
ne...plus no longer
ne...guèrehardly
ne...queonly
ne...riennothing

Imperative

The negative imperative is formed by placing the imperative between "ne" and "pas/jamais/rien/etcetera."

Ne trichez pas! (Don't cheat!) Ne perds jamais espoir! (Never lose hope!)

Spoken French

Now, the 'ne' sometimes disappears when one speaks. However, it is always used in written French and for formal conversations.

Summary

To say not, never or other negative expressions you have to 'sandwich' the negative words around a verb.
